Final standings, top 8
1 de Kraker, Joram (oath)             16      
2 Paardekooper, Daniel M (TPS)       16 (me)    
3 Van Dijke, Hugo (trinistax)        15      
4 Bloemberg, Rudie (trinistax)        15      
5 Chin, Wesley  (FCG)        15      
6 G Rieff, Menno F (control slaver)    15 (mrieff)    
7 Van Schie, Hans (landstill)              13      
8 van de Veen, Steffen (oath)        12      

Decklists Top 8 – 14/11 Mox Ruby tournament  - Leiden, the Netherlands

Great tourney, great prices. 58 people showed up. 6 rounds of swiss.
